Hi,
Maybe that FTP server doesn't support Passive or PASV Mode FTP.
Can't you just use an FTP Client other than the command-line (like ws-ftp or
CuteFTP)?
If so, just configure that FTP client to use web proxy service or,
aditionally, install the ISA Firewall Client.
You will get the ftp acess for sure.

"Jack" wrote:
> We are having problem to connect to one FTP server (wu-
> ftpd)behind ISA. I AM able to conect it throught IE, but
> when I use windows ftp command, it gives an
> error "connection closed by remote host". It only occurs
> to this one ftp server, I am able to connect to other ftp
> site with no problem. I can connect without ISA.
>
> I read the Microsoft ariticle
> http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;en-
> us;817829, and disabled to IP routing, but it doesn't help.
>
> Is there any workaround other than purchase the hotfix?
>
> Thanks
> Jack
